UTSGIntroduction to Quantum Computing
Introduction to quantum computing. Topics include the fundamental principles of quantum computing and information, including qubits, superpositions, entanglement, the quantum circuit model, and landmark quantum algorithms like Grover’s search, Shor’s factoring algorithm, Quantum Fourier transform, and Phase Estimation. Additional topics include quantum error correction, quantum cryptography, Hamiltonian simulation and quantum complexity theory.
